The integration of Internet of Things (IoT) connectivity for energy management systems is an rising development reshaping industries and homes alike. As the worldwide demand for energy continues to rise, conventional methods of energy administration are proving inadequate. IoT presents an answer through real-time monitoring and management of energy techniques, significantly enhancing effectivity.

Energy management techniques geared up with IoT connectivity enable for the seamless integration of assorted technologies. Smart meters, sensors, and linked units relay info instantaneously, enabling customers to trace energy consumption patterns. This data-driven strategy empowers users to make informed selections about their energy usage.


One of the necessary thing benefits of IoT connectivity is its capability to facilitate demand response programs. These programs incentivize consumers to reduce or shift their electrical energy utilization throughout peak demand durations. With real-time knowledge at their disposal, energy providers can effectively communicate with customers, encouraging them to regulate their consumption when needed, thus alleviating strain on the grid.

Reduced operational prices are one other substantial benefit of IoT in energy administration. By leveraging smart technologies, companies can monitor their energy consumption at different levels, from single devices to whole services. This granularity permits organizations to establish inefficiencies, permitting them to make changes that result in value savings.


Incorporating renewable energy sources into energy management systems can be greatly enhanced through IoT connectivity. Solar panels, batteries, and wind generators may be repeatedly monitored and optimized utilizing IoT solutions. This integration ensures that renewable sources are utilized efficiently, thus maximizing their contribution to the overall energy combine.


The capacity to foretell and stop equipment failures is significantly improved due to real-time monitoring capabilities. IoT sensors can detect anomalies in energy consumption patterns, signaling potential malfunctions. Early detection of points can lead to proactive maintenance instead of reactive repairs, decreasing downtime and related costs.


The role of artificial intelligence along side IoT connectivity presents even larger potential for energy management systems. AI algorithms can analyze data collected from connected gadgets to determine patterns and optimize energy usage. This predictive analytics method aids in precisely forecasting future energy wants while maintaining system steadiness.
